Mission and Vision. The Institute Health Sciences Career Academy (IHSCA) was founded by Institute Del Progreso Latino (lnstituto). Since Instituto's founding in 1977, Institute has believed that education is the power and freedom to live and enjoy the best that this country has to offer, the power to provide for our families and ensure a better quality of life. Instituto's mission and vision guided the creation of IHSCA. At lnstituto, our mission is to contribute to the fullest development of Latino immigrants and their families through education, training and employment that fosters full participation in the changing United States society while preserving their cultural identity and dignity. At lnstituto, our vision is to be a recognized leader reaching every Latino family in the Chicago metro area where participants are proactive agents of change in their communities and have secure economic futures in an environment that recognizes and values everybody's uniqueness and cultivates their growth. The Instituto Health Sciences Career Academy was created to prepare urban youth to succeed in competitive colleges and universities, obtain job readiness certification for entry-level positions with higher wages in healthcare, and gain new awareness leading to healthier lifestyles. Instituto and IHSCA follow Instituto's tradition of a school as an intergenerational community education center where the whole "familia" can explore other educational avenues as well as share the life-long importance of college education and the strategic dimension of a career pathway. Instituto and IHSCA believe in the full integration and participation of faculty, students, staff, parents and partners in shaping the school's existence. lnstituto always strives for excellence in everything it does. Excellence is in sharp contrast to mediocrity. As Xxxx Xxxxxx described, "The minute you start accepting mediocrity in your life, you become a magnet for mediocrity in your life." IHSCA defines excellence in three realms: great school climate and environment, measurable outcomes, and community alignment. An excellent school climate and environment results from a strong school culture and is evident when students, parents, educators, and partners are highly satisfied. Mission and Vision. The mission of the Jefferson County-DuBois Area Vocational Technical School (JCDAVTS) is to ensure our students receive the opportunity for additional educational experiences, graduate with industry- recognized credentials, acquire training in emerging career trends, and attain and maintain placement in a high-wage, high-skill, and high-demand career. The philosophy of the JCDAVTS Practical Nursing Program is congruent with this mission in the preparation of students for the NCLEX-PN examination and employment in the field of practical nursing. The JCDAVTS Practical Nursing Program’s mission is to provide students with learning experiences that produce skills for employment that enable the student to enter the practical nursing field with competent entry-level performance. The vision of the Practical Nursing Program is to strengthen the community through didactic and clinical education and experience to care for others. With lifelong learning skills, these students will be able to continue to expand their knowledge and possibly continue their education. Added 12/22 We believe the individual is an integrated whole; with physiological, psychological, emotional and spiritual components, in a constant state of change because of dynamic interrelationship among many variables. An individual is involved with intrapersonal, interpersonal, and community systems. We believe health is relative, depending on the physiological, psychological, emotional, socio-cultural and developmental state of the individual, and wellness is contingent on one's needs being met. We believe nursing is based on the desire to care for those who cannot help themselves and provide for basic needs. We believe nursing means caring for the total human being by meeting the individual's physiological, psychological, emotional and spiritual needs. We believe nursing has evolved to meet the needs of individuals holistically, as well as being sensitive to needs of the individual's family or significant others. We believe nursing is a highly developed art that requires specialized judgment and skill based on knowledge and application of principles of nursing derived from biological, physical, and social sciences. Mission and Vision. Mission: The Kapolei Charter School by Goodwill Hawaii (KCS) will interrupt generational poverty by providing customized, meaningful, and alternative educational opportunities to students who may not be successful in the traditional educational system. With high academic standards, KCS will assist 9th - 12th grade students to graduate with a high school diploma, while providing enriching wrap around services to help them navigate challenges and overcome barriers, allowing them to reach academic success. Students will also graduate with a post-secondary certification and/or community college credits to ensure a smooth transition into the workforce and become contributing citizens of their local communities through the power of education and work. Vision: Interrupt generational poverty through the opportunity for gaining meaningful education and employment to achieve personal fulfillment and self-sufficiency. Essential Term #1: Rigorous education model that works with students to develop an educational program that will meet students’ individual needs. Essential Term #2: Develop strong career pathways to ensure students participate in career exploration and work towards an industry certification and work readiness skills. Essential Term #3: Develop strong educational pathways to ensure students have the opportunity to earn college dual credits. Essential Term #4: Promotes and establishes a cohesive educational environment that assists students to remove any barriers with a support of a life coach. Essential Term #5: Promotes instructional strategies in a professional environment to help students transition to adulthood. Mission and Vision. In accordance with School Board Policy LC, the primary mission of CLS is to serve as a lab to improve educational opportunities and enhance student achievement; to focus on educational excellence and student achievement; to improve the effectiveness and efficiency of educational services; and to undertake the research, development, and implementation of programs that align with the School Board’s mission, vision, and goals. Further, conforming to Policy LC and Virginia Code §22.1-212.5, CLS: (i) encourages the development of innovative programs; (ii) provides opportunities for innovative instruction and student assessment; (iii) provides parents and students more choices; (iv) provides innovative scheduling, structure, and management of the school’s educational program; (v) encourages performance-based educational programs; (vi) establishes high standards for teachers and administrators; and (vii) develops models for replication in other public schools. CLS will provide intensive, experiential learning opportunities to help for students who may be at risk of not reaching their full potential in traditional or comprehensive base school environments achieve academic and personal success. CLS commits to creating a caring community where quality learning takes place in a safe, respectful, non-punitive and non- coercive environment that meets the needs of individual learners. CLS offers the following areas of emphasis: ● Art and Design-infused curriculum and pathways of study; enhanced by resources and support for authentic design-thinking and entrepreneurial skill developmentAcademic excellence through Mastery Learning, a culture of feedback, and authentic assessments ● Social-Emotional Learning (SEL) and restorative practices ● Interdisciplinary, P-Based (project, problem, passion, place), experiential, Self-Directed (SDL) and inquiry learning ● Student choice, voice, and influence though school-wide community meetings and community involvement.
